My son has a disability and I had been looking for some time for a place for him to do some form of a martial art. I had hoped the exercises and skills would help his disability but I had been unable to find a place where he "fit in". Then I crossed paths with Riederer's Kenpo.
When I enrolled my daughter at Riederer's Kenpo Self-Defense Studio I was so impressed by Chris and his staff I found myself joining as well. We both enjoyed the non-intimidating and friendly atmosphere of the group classes. We've learned invaluable self-defense skills for real life situations.
There is no commission or compensation for the following review. I am the Mother of a special needs child who has worked with various OT, PT, and SLP therapists from 2015 forward. This program combined with these therapies has given consistent and impressive life long gains.
Our son is a sweet and very shy boy. The discipline and self confidence he has gained is remarkable. Sifu Chris is amazing. The way he is able to reach children is just incredible. That alone would be worth it, but what is all the more impressive is how he can tailor his system to adults as well.
Your first Karate class at Riederer's Kenpo Self-Defense Studio
Nervous about walking into a Karate dojo for the first time? Almost everyone is, and a good sensei expects beginners to come through the door. Here's what to know. What to expect: a typical first class is a warm-up, then drilling basic stances, blocks, punches, and kicks — not hard sparring. Step to the side whenever you need to; no one will bat an eye. What to wear: athletic wear you can move in (or a gi if you have one); you'll train barefoot. What to bring: water, and a mouthguard if you have one — many dojos lend a loaner gi for a first class, so it's worth asking when you call. As you keep training you'll add your own gi and the belt your dojo awards you. Kumite (sparring) eases in gradually, once your fundamentals are solid. Arrive 10–15 minutes early to sign a waiver and meet the sensei. It gets easier fast — most people feel far more at home by their third class.
